In this episode of the Know More. Risk Better. podcast, the conversation explores how decades of experience across major market cycles are shaping today’s views on macro dynamics, interest rates, and investor behavior. Zachary Griffiths is joined by Mike Schumacher to reflect on key turning points including the 2008 financial crisis and earlier market dislocations, and to discuss how shifting incentives, capital flows, and central bank policies continue to influence market outcomes.
They examine the balance between fundamentals and technicals, the growing role of investor behavior, and the resilience of markets amid geopolitical shocks, alongside the near-term inflationary and longer-term disinflationary impact of AI. The episode delivers a clear, experience-driven perspective to help investors better navigate today’s complex macro and credit environment.
